To figure the weighted average interest rate, multiply the balance of each loan by the interest rate. Next, add the results together to find the total per weight loan factor. Third, divide the result by the total of all the loans. For example, say you owe $3,000 at 5 percent, $5,000 at 4 percent and $2,000 at 7 percent. The basic formula for a weighted average where the weights add up to 1 is x1(w1) + x2(w2) + x3(w3), and so on, where x is each number in your set and w is the corresponding weighting factor. To find your weighted average, simply multiply each number by its weight factor and then sum the resulting numbers up. “Weighted average exchange rate”. definition. The weighted average exchange rate is a financial term that defines the average exchange rate for a specific period. This concept is used to unify the exchange rate used to quantify the value of all the transactions conducted during that period. Weighted Average Exchange Rate (income statement items): revenues, expenses, gains, and losses, are translated into the parent company’s presentation currency at the weighted average exchange rate for the accounting period. Steps in the Current Rate Method. Income Statement: translate the income statement first with the weighted average exchange rate.
